Scouted with both units, the plan is to go deep rather than circle the capital. I'm building a garrison warrior for defense while the city grows to 2. Research AH, build a worker, then beeline BW and get dog soldiers up as soon as possible, both for defense against an axe rush and because hopefully one of our scouting units will find something worth sending the dogs after. Maybe a lightly protected worker, or capital. You never know.

[Image: T1-Map.JPG]
[Image: T1-F9.JPG]

Demos, mostly irrelevant. I'm in the habit of taking a picture of F9 from my PBEM thread but I guess there isn't a lot of utility in it here since I'm not going to track this very closely.

I've played many more games on quick lately than on normal speed so my opening seems painfully slow. Growing to size 2 will take 10 turns, warrior done in 7 for defense. I guess I can put a few turns into another warrior until I grow, I have no doubt I'll need them when people come scouting in force. I should have 8 foodhammers available for building the worker at size 2, so 8 turns to build it. That would get me to T18 with farming and AH techs ready for the worker to start improvements. Pasture the cows and farm the wheat, then I'll be ready to build another worker or few to deforest the Native lands. Whether the trees should be converted into dog soldiers or settlers/workers/whatever will be determined by what my scouts find and what is happening at the time. To help keep up my post count I'll post an addendum rather than an edit. In the previous screen shots you can see I have 26 gold in the bank, from a hut I popped on T0. Not as nice as the techs that ASM and slowcheetah got, but still nice enough. I forget what difficulty level we're on (monarch?) and I'm not connected to check, but it could always go worse....

Quote:[SIZE="1"]GOODY: Contains a set of GoodyType. When entering a goody hut, the result is randomly picked between the entries in this set. The same item can be repeated, if you want it more likely to be picked. The possible values are specified in the Assets\Xml\GameInfo\CIV4GoodyInfo.xml file. [/SIZE]

<Goodies>
<GoodyType>GOODY_HIGH_GOLD</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_LOW_GOLD</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_LOW_GOLD</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_LOW_GOLD</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_LOW_GOLD</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_MAP</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_MAP</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_WARRIOR</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_WARRIOR</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_SCOUT</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_EXPERIENCE</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_EXPERIENCE</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_HEALING</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_TECH</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_TECH</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_BARBARIANS_WEAK</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_BARBARIANS_WEAK</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_BARBARIANS_WEAK</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_BARBARIANS_STRONG</GoodyType>
<GoodyType>GOODY_BARBARIANS_STRONG</GoodyType>
</Goodies>

So we had a 20% chance of getting low gold, which is what we got. Compared to ASM and slowcheetah's 10% chance of grabbing a tech. The randomness will indeed be fun in this game.
